Multiheteroatom-Doped
Porous Carbon Catalyst for Oxygen
Reduction Reaction Prepared using 3D Network of ZIF-8/Polymeric Nanofiber
as a Facile-Doping Template
We report a facile
and versatile method for fabrication of multiheteroatom-doped
hierarchically porous carbon with a large specific surface area, using
the 3D network constructed by ZIF-8 coated wormlike micelles as template.
The uniform and highly pure wormlike micelles developed in our laboratory
is essential, because they not only are responsible for the formation
of hierarchical porosity, but also play as a versatile platform for
multiheteroatoms doping. In a primary experiment, S, N, B, and P heteroatoms
were doped conveniently and the resultant porous carbons have the
excellent oxygen reduction reaction performance comparable to the
commercial 20% Pt/C.
